Losing the Bulgarian Lottery

Smiles | November 30, 2009, Monday // 06:58

An apartment building in a residential quarter in the outskirts of the Bulgarian capital Sofia. An empty apartment, floor covered with old newspapers.

A TV set is placed on the floor in the middle of one of the rooms. An old woman is sitting on the only stool and is watching TV.

Her grandson, a 20-year-old drug addict, is sitting on the floor next her, and looking at old lottery tickets.

"Damn it!" he shouts out unexpectedly.

"What has happened,son," the old woman asks.

"Well, grandma, such bad luck! Again! We lost the lottery once again! This time we lost the TV set..."
